General information, Southold Junior-senior High School

Southold Junior-senior High School is located in Southold, NY. It offers a wide range of classes for students from grades 7 to 12. The school focuses on providing a comprehensive education across various disciplines, including English, Math, Science, Social Studies, and Foreign Languages. The teachers are experienced and dedicated to helping students excel academically. The school also offers extracurricular activities like sports, clubs, and performing arts to enhance students' learning experience and personal growth.

The facilities at Southold Junior-senior High School are well-maintained and equipped with modern technology to support effective teaching and learning. The classrooms are spacious and comfortable, providing a conducive environment for students to learn and collaborate. The school also has a well-stocked library, computer labs, science labs, and sports facilities.

Some pros of Southold Junior-senior High School include its strong academic program, dedicated teachers, and a variety of extracurricular activities. The school fosters a supportive and inclusive community, promoting a positive learning environment for all students. The faculty and staff are committed to helping students succeed both academically and personally.

While Southold Junior-senior High School has many advantages, there are a few cons to consider. The school might not have as many advanced placement or specialized classes compared to larger schools. Additionally, the limited campus size can sometimes pose challenges for accommodating a growing student population.
